Test Instruments: Meters, Meggers, and Safe Verification

You can't start up or troubleshoot a system without measuring it correctly — and safely. These are trade-practice/physics facts (not tied to a single CEC section).

1. The multimeter — how you connect it matters

  • Voltage is measured in parallel — leads placed across the two points.
  • Current (with an in-line ammeter) is measured in series — the meter carries the circuit current. (A clamp-on ammeter avoids this: it reads current by sensing the magnetic field around a single conductor, no contact needed.)
  • Resistance / continuity must be measured on a de-energized circuit — testing resistance on a live circuit gives false readings and can damage the meter.

2. Specialty testers

  • Insulation-resistance tester ("megger"/megohmmeter): applies a high DC voltage (typically 500 V–5 kV) and reads insulation quality in megohms — used to find breaking-down insulation.
  • Non-contact voltage tester: detects the presence of voltage without touching a conductor (a quick first check — not an exact measurement).
